Program Assessment through a Student Advisory Committee in Religious Studies

September 17, 2018 by Mary Bohlen

Dr. Stephen Berkwitz, the Department Head of Religious Studies, recently received an Assessment Grant. His proposal, Program Assessment through a Student Advisory Committee, outlines a plan to obtain feedback from a committee comprised of current students who are majoring or minoring in Religious Studies.
